What You’ll Do

  • Supervise off-leash play and keep pups safe, happy, and engaged
  • Monitor behavior and intervene before little issues become big ones
  • Rotate playgroups in and out of indoor/outdoor spaces
  • Feed lunches and make sure every pup gets what they need
  • Clean up pee, poop, drool, and anything else that hits the floor—this is a dog daycare, after all
  • Communicate clearly with your team and help keep things drama-free
  • Work both indoors and outdoors (yes, even in the rain)

What We’re Looking For

  • Reliable, focused, and ready to hustle without being asked
  • Calm, confident, and quick to respond when dogs get rowdy
  • Physically able to lift 50 lbs and stay on your feet all day
  • Strong communicator who values teamwork over ego
  • Available Monday–Friday, 7:00 AM–3:30 PM
